Systematic review of carbon pricing policy, socioeconomic impacts and public perceptions

As the UK ETS expands and develops, it is important to learn from the impact of other schemes and policies around the world.
We require a rigorous and comprehensive systematic review of: 1.
Carbon pricing policies (including but not limited to emissions trading) implemented or considered in other parts of the world (at national, subnational or supranational level) and related to the following sectors: heating buildings, transport and agriculture.
The review should cover the policies’ social and economic impacts, as well as their effectiveness in reducing GHG.
2.
Mitigation policies to alleviate disproportionate impacts of carbon pricing policies on economically or socially vulnerable groups.
Wherever possible/relevant, the bidder is encouraged to take an intersectional approach in their consideration of vulnerable groups.
3.
The literature on public perceptions and receptiveness to carbon pricing policies.
